The Medici Chapels in Florence

Written by Vacation Idea.com Travel Editors.

The Medici Chapels is a small museum with two main rooms: the Princes' Chapel and the Medici Tombs. The Princes' Chapel is covered with a huge dome designed by Buontalenti. It contains six tombs of Grand Dukes and elaborate designs in green and red marble. The Medici Tombs house Michelangelo's spectacular statues Night, Day, Dawn and Dusk.

The Medici Chapels are attached to the San Lorenzo Basilica, however, the entrance to the museum is from the other side in Piazza di Madonna degli Aldobrandini. The museum is open weekdays from 8:15 a.m. to 5 p.m. and on weekends from 8:15 a.m. to 1 p.m. It is closed every second and fourth Sunday of the month, and every first, third and fifth Monday of the month, as well as during certain holidays. Tickets cost 4 euro.
